The Royal Civil Service Commission has extended the contract period of General Service Personnel (GSP) and Elementary Service Personnel (ESP) employees. Their contract period will be extended up to five years. However, the RCSC said they have to yet to finalise on the para-regular status. There are about 6,500 GSP and ESP employees. A two-week neurosurgery camp is currently underway at the national referral hospital. Three doctors from Siriraj Hospital in Thailand along with a Bhutanese medical team, will perform 21 major surgeries that would otherwise require referrals abroad. Residents of several villages in Chhukha's Bjabchho Gewog are eagerly awaiting the long-overdue repair of their farm road. Villagers have been facing difficulty while transporting their farm produce due to the poor road condition.
